Output 252270931d172c76e25f4cbd739cb7d022edc30de9754e060cc981064f53f43b:0

value
38000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 311dbb2a588d6cd18eab0285f1f9b84fd3ddec6d OP_EQUALVERIFY OP_CHECKSIG
address
15Uhj9vH8BU5tPbowrWZoU4Vf2yTg8xE4s
transaction
252270931d172c76e25f4cbd739cb7d022edc30de9754e060cc981064f53f43b
spent
true